In the context of retirement planning, financial institutions and advisors often utilize the concept of "projected net worth" to help individuals visualize their future financial state. By calculating the expected growth of current assets and future contributions, one can determine if they are on track to meet their goals. For example, someone aiming to retire at 65 will have a different required savings trajectory than someone planning to retire at 50. This forward-looking calculation allows for adjustments to be made early in one's career, such as increasing contributions or seeking higher-yield investments, rather than scrambling to catch up later in life. It transforms abstract savings goals into concrete, actionable numbers.
